Jessica Williams leaving ‘The Daily Show with Trevor Noah’

Daily Show -This is quickly proving itself to be a pretty terrible week for “The Daily Show with Trevor Noah.” First, the show’s official Twitter handle came under fire for making a joke about the Supreme Court’s recent abortion ruling that was found crude by people all across the political spectrum; now, they’ve lost one of their most-talented correspondents in Jessica Williams.

In an interview with Entertainment Weekly, it was revealed that Williams (who was the pick of many to replace Jon Stewart at the time in which he left) is going to be working on a half-hour pilot that she will star in as well as write and produce. It’s a different opportunity for her to pursue, so we’ll see what comes with that. She also made it clear that her final piece on the show airs on Thursday night:

“[My] last piece is this Thursday. I’m doing a piece on Bernie Sanders supporters that are going to vote for Trump. I sat down with a panel of them, so I’m very excited about that — it looks like it should be really funny. It’ll be a nice farewell.”
